CYBERJAYA: More than RM50mil in tax arrears have not been collected from expatriates who have left Malaysia since 2012, said Inland Revenue Board (IRB) CEO Datuk Sabin Samitah.
He said most of them were from the services sector, and had either falsified their real wages in the expatriate’s application form or declared a lower wage than what they actually received.
